HTML без «самозакрывающихся» тегов - PullRequest
0 голосов
/ 09 марта 2012

Есть какой-то способ вырезать html-теги с самозакрывающейся косой чертой, например <br/>, и преобразовать ее в <br>, чтобы вы могли просматривать исходный код без косой черты?

Некоторые DOM Jqueryреализация?

Я работаю в .NET, если это может помочь в качестве подсказки.

Это реальная проблема: Для запуска NET-тега требуется SHORTTAG YES

1 Ответ

2 голосов
/ 11 марта 2012

В вашем другом вопросе ответ DaveB указывает на файл возможностей браузера. В этом файле tagWriter установлен на System.Web.UI.HtmlTextWriter.

Я не проверял это, но вы можете иметь подкласс System.Web.UI.HtmlTextWriter и инициализировать значение поля SelfClosingTagEnd, чтобы его значение было > вместо />.

Введите имя нового класса в настройку tagWriter вашего файла возможностей браузера и попробуйте это.

...